Bono's motorbike is among the items going under the hammer at a charity auction in December.

The Red Ducati was previously owned by his U2 colleague Adam Clayton and the late Michael Hutchence of INXS.

The proceeds from the sale will go to 'Riders for Health', a group which provides vehicles and safety training for healthcare workers in Africa.

AdvertisementBono has dedicated the bike to Hutchence, signing the fuel tank: "To Michael, Bono".


Riders For Health chief executive Andrea Coleman said: "Bono's commitment to Africa and his support for those living in poverty and ill-health is well-known. And for us at Riders For Health, reaching those people in rural Africa is our focus and is a major challenge. Riders For Health knows that you can't save a child unless you can reach her.


"Bono's support for our work is valued highly and we thank him."

The auction take place as part of the International Motorcycle and Scooter Show at the Birmingham NEC on 2 December.
